In a series of recent legislative actions, Russian President Vladimir Putin has taken steps that underscore his commitment to protecting national interests amidst ongoing geopolitical tensions.

One such measure involves the tightening of criminal liability for discrediting the Russian Armed Forces.

This new law, published on the official legal acts publication portal, aims to uphold the integrity and reputation of Russia’s military apparatus by imposing severe penalties—up to seven years in prison—for individuals found guilty of assisting international organizations that do not include Russia as members.

The legislation also targets those who advocate for sanctions against Russia out of personal or contractual gain.

Individuals caught making such calls face a penalty of up to five years behind bars, reflecting the government’s determination to safeguard its sovereignty and economic stability in light of external pressures.

Amidst these internal security measures, Putin has also signed an agreement solidifying Russia’s strategic partnership with Iran.

The Comprehensive Strategic Partnership Agreement outlines a detailed framework for long-term cooperation between the two nations, covering various sectors including political, military, economic, cultural, and scientific collaboration.

This pact comes at a time when both countries are facing significant challenges in their international relations due to sanctions and geopolitical alignments.
